Market Dynamics

Increasing Preference for Minimally Invasive Procedures

Minimally invasive techniques such as laparoscopic and robotic-assisted cholecystectomy are gaining popularity over traditional open surgery due to:

  • Smaller incisions
  • Reduced post-operative pain
  • Lower complication risks
  • Faster recovery times

Robotic-assisted surgery offers greater precision, control, and visualization, leading to better surgical outcomes. As hospitals increasingly invest in robotic systems and awareness of their benefits rises, the adoption of minimally invasive procedures is set to grow.

High Cost of Robotic Surgery Limits Adoption in Low-Income Regions

The adoption of robotic and laparoscopic surgeries is hindered by high equipment costs and limited access to skilled surgeons in low-income regions.

Challenges include:

  • High capital investment in robotic systems
  • Expensive maintenance and operating costs
  • Lack of skilled professionals trained in robotic-assisted surgeries
  • Limited reimbursement support in developing nations

Due to these barriers, many patients in developing countries still undergo traditional open cholecystectomy, which has longer recovery times and higher complication rates.

Rising Incidence of Gallbladder Diseases

The increasing cases of gallstone disease and gallbladder disorders are driving market demand.

Key factors contributing to the rise include:

  • Obesity
  • Aging population
  • Unhealthy dietary habits
  • Sedentary lifestyles

As these risk factors increase, the need for efficient, minimally invasive surgical solutions continues to grow. Laparoscopic and robotic-assisted cholecystectomy procedures are preferred due to their superior patient outcomes.

Segment Analysis

By Procedure Type

  • Laparoscopic Cholecystectomy – Largest segment due to minimally invasive benefits.
  • Open Cholecystectomy – Used in complex cases or emergency situations.
  • Robot-Assisted Cholecystectomy – Fast-growing due to higher precision and improved patient outcomes.
  • Single-Incision Laparoscopic Cholecystectomy (SILC) – Offers cosmetic advantages and reduced incisions.
  • Natural Orifice Translumenal Endoscopic Surgery (NOTES) Cholecystectomy – An emerging trend in scarless surgery.
